Google表格:帮助!我可以在不打开迭代计算的情况下解决循环依赖吗?

问题描述 投票:0回答:1

不知何故,我收到了循环依赖错误。我的系统似乎是线性的-我到处都看过了,无法弄清楚我的函数序列在哪里以导致错误的方式循环回到自身。

我曾尝试启用“迭代计算”,但它似乎解决了一些问题,但是还阻止了数据更改时某些列的重新计算。

这是我想做的...

  1. 使用复选框选择我要出售给客户的物品。
  2. 查看我的客户收到的订单
  3. 根据收到的订单重新计算我的库存编号。

此问题似乎源于我的= INDEX(MATCH(MATCH公式(工作表中以黄色突出显示)。

这是我的工作表:https://docs.google.com/spreadsheets/d/1pdkgltorBEGpgG2mPV1iINBBFlhFxQsBAy1-rv8klVY/edit?usp=sharing

任何人都可以找到一种方法来解决循环依赖关系而无需打开迭代计算吗?

谢谢你!

google-sheets circular-dependency
1个回答
0
投票

我找到了解决方案,尽管我不完全了解它为什么有效。我创建了一个“帮助程序”选项卡,在其中使用查询仅显示带有选中复选框的项目。然后,我使用一个数组来显示收到的订单。在我的原始项目列表中,我使用= INDEX(MATCH(MATCH从“ helper”选项卡中获取我的订单数据。我不必使用迭代计算,而且循环依赖错误也消失了。Hot diggity!:-)

© www.soinside.com 2019 - 2024. All rights reserved.